Hyssopus officinalis - Aromatic perennial herb. Pretty blue flowers from summer through autumn. The flowers being very attractive to bees and butterflies. Beekeepers like this plant as a rich and aromatic honey is produced from it. Hyssop can also be rubbed in new bee hives to attract bees to move in. Well drained soil, in full sun to part shade. An ancient herb, with a long history of use and cultivation. Looks great in pots.
